UAE’s Emsteel continues to raise rebar offer prices for December output

Friday, 22 November 2024 17:43:14 (GMT+3)   |   Istanbul

On November 22, the largest steel producer and the market leader in the United Arab Emirates (UAE), Emsteel, announced its rebar price for December production. As domestic demand remains supportive, the producer has decided to increase its offer prices once again.

As a result, Emsteel’s current rebar offers to the domestic market stand at $709/mt (AED 2,602/mt) ex-works, for December production, up from $695/mt (AED 2,552/mt) ex-works last month. Its offers have also increased for Abu Dhabi to $711/mt (AED 2,611/mt) CPT and to $713/mt (AED 2,618/mt) CPT for Dubai, Sharjah and Northern Emirates, for payment by 90-day letter of credit. 

While the other domestic rebar producers in the UAE are expected to announce their prices soon, they traditionally issue them in line with Emsteel's levels. 

$1 = AED 3.672
